Alaska’s hidden gem: Discover the stunning town of Homer!

Homer, Alaska is a charming city located on the southern tip of the Kenai Peninsula in Alaska, USA. Here’s everything you need to know about this beautiful place:

Situated on the shores of Kachemak Bay, Homer is often referred to as the “Halibut Fishing Capital of the World.”  The city offers stunning views of glaciers, mountains, and the ocean, making it a popular tourist destination.

Homer is surrounded by breathtaking landscapes, including the Kenai Mountains, the Kachemak Bay State Park, and the Homer Spit—a unique, narrow strip of land that stretches into the bay.  This area is known for its diverse wildlife, including bald eagles, bears, whales, and seabirds. Visitors can enjoy a range of activities, such as fishing, kayaking, hiking, camping, and wildlife viewing. The city is also a gateway to the nearby Katmai National Park and Preserve, famous for its active volcanoes and abundant brown bear population.

Homer is home to numerous art galleries, studios, and workshops, showcasing the work of local artists. The Pratt Museum and Bunnell Street Arts Center are popular cultural hubs that promote visual and performing arts.
